知识屋:更实用的电脑技术知识网站
所在位置:首页 > 电脑技术

浏览网页出现堆栈溢出提示怎么解决 浏览网页出现堆栈溢出提示解决方法

发布时间:2017-07-06 14:28:56作者:知识屋

浏览网页出现堆栈溢出提示怎么解决 浏览网页出现堆栈溢出提示解决方法 我们的生活中越来越离不开电脑,但在使用电脑的过程中总会遇到各种各样的问题。知识屋致力于给电脑小白朋友们介绍一些简单常用问题的解决方法,这次给大家介绍的是浏览网页出现堆栈溢出提示解决方法。


  什么是堆栈溢出:


  当计算机向缓冲区内填充数据位数时超过了缓冲区本身的容量溢出的数据覆盖在合法数据上,理想的情况是程序检查数据长度并不允许输入超过缓冲区长度的字符,但是绝大多数程序都会假设数据长度总是与所分配的储存空间相匹配,这就为缓冲区溢出埋下隐患。操作系统所使用的缓冲区又被称为“堆栈”。 在各个操作进程之间,指令会被临时储存在“堆栈”当中“堆栈”也会出现缓冲区溢出。


  目前有四种基本的方法保护缓冲区免受缓冲区溢出的攻击和影响。分别是: 编写正确的代码,非执行的缓冲区,数组边界检查,程序指针完整性检查。


  堆栈溢出解决方法:


  1、首先按组合键win+r打开运行窗口,输入cmd并按回车,如图所示:


浏览网页出现堆栈溢出提示怎么解决 浏览网页出现堆栈溢出提示解决方法


  2、调出命令提示符窗口后,将以下代码复制到窗口中,回车执行即可:


  regsvr32 atl.dll


  regsvr32 shdocvw.dll


  regsvr32 urlmon.dll


  regsvr32 browseui.dll


  regsvr32 oleaut32.dll


  regsvr32 shell32.dll


  regsvr32 jscript.dll


  regsvr32 vbscript.dll


  regsvr32 mshtmled.dll


  regsvr32 CLBCATQ.DLL


  regsvr32 cscui.dll


  regsvr32 MLANG.dll


  regsvr32 stobject.dll


  regsvr32 WINHTTP.dll


  regsvr32 msxml3.dll


  regsvr32 query.dll


  regsvr32 jscript9.dll


  regsvr32 hlink.dll


  如图所示:


浏览网页出现堆栈溢出提示怎么解决 浏览网页出现堆栈溢出提示解决方法


  以上就是为您介绍的浏览网页出现堆栈溢出提示解决方法,有兴趣的朋友可以试试以上方法,这些方法简单容易上手,希望对解决大家的问题有一定的帮助。


(免责声明:文章内容如涉及作品内容、版权和其它问题,请及时与我们联系,我们将在第一时间删除内容,文章内容仅供参考)
收藏
  • 人气文章
  • 最新文章
  • 下载排行榜
  • 热门排行榜